Winner of a Prima Baby Magazine Award for Best Toddler Book.

This picture book is designed to help young children who are struggling to give up their dummies. Children love it because it's an imaginative fairy story with beautiful illustrations, and parents love it because it enables children to kick their dummy habit once and for all.

This book ALSO tackles the days following the departure of the dummies, so parents don't have to worry about a child missing their dummies once they've gone.

The book follows the story of a little girl called Bea, who refuses to give up her dummy. Then one night her mother persuades her to leave all her dummies outside her room for the 'Dummy Fairy' to take to Fairyland - (in exchange for a special gift).

Bea gets to meet the fairy, who shows her that it IS possible to give up dummies without shedding a single tear.

The book uses a fun and interesting story to teach children why it makes sense to give up dummies, and, importantly, it also offers up some effective ideas to stop them missing them once they've gone.

After reading, parents can simply follow the book at home, and arrange an exciting visit from the Dummy Fairy, to the delight of their child. Bea Gives Up Her Dummy provides an easy, fun way for parents to say goodbye to dummies for good.
